Trade Licensing in Tasmania
Tasmania regulates building and trade licensing through Consumer, Building and Occupational Services (CBOS) under the Building Act 2016 and associated regulations. Electrical work is regulated under the Electricity (Licensing) Regulations.
Licensing Authority
Consumer, Building and Occupational Services (CBOS)
Licence Types in TAS
Building Service Licence
Required for general building work including new homes, extensions, renovations and building design above the exemption threshold.
Electrical Practitioner Licence
Required for all electrical installation work. Classes include Electrical Contractor and Electrical Inspector.
Plumbing Licence
Required for plumbing, drainage and gas fitting work in Tasmania. Issued through CBOS.
Owner Builder
Permit required for owner-builders undertaking work above a set value on their own property.

Licence Fees
Building service licence fees in Tasmania range from approximately $180 to $450 depending on category. Electrical licence fees are approximately $160 to $250. Plumbing licence fees are approximately $160 to $230. Check CBOS for the current fee schedule.
Renewal Requirements
Licences are renewed annually or biennially depending on the licence class. CBOS sends renewal reminders. Insurance documentation must be current. Some practitioners are required to complete CPD activities.
How to Verify a Licence
CBOS provides a public licence search tool on their website. Enter a name, business name or licence number to verify current status. The search displays the licence class, expiry date and any conditions.
